[Bug 239894] [NEW] CVE-2008-2364 Apache2 mod_proxy_http.c DOS

2008-06-13 Thread Emanuele Gentili
*** This bug is a security vulnerability *** Public security bug reported: The ap_proxy_http_process_response function in mod_proxy_http.c in the mod_proxy module in the Apache HTTP Server 2.0.63 and 2.2.8 does not limit the number of forwarded interim responses, which allows remote HTTP servers

[Bug 239666] [NEW] MCA Bank #6 for Intel Dunnington processor cannot be enabled in x86-64 kernel

2008-06-13 Thread Yong Wang
Public bug reported: Current 64 bit MCE reporting code hardcodes bank limitation as 6 and this is not an issue for processors with =6 MCE banks. But for latest processors with more than 6 MCE banks, additional MCE banks available in processor hardware cannot be enabled to record hardware error
